Q1: Evaluate
(i) 8!                                      
(ii) 4! – 3!
Ans: (i) 8! = 1 × 2 × 3 × 4 × 5 × 6 × 7 × 8 = 40320
(ii) 4! = 1 × 2 × 3 × 4 = 24
3! = 1 × 2 × 3 = 6
∴ 4! – 3! = 24 – 6 = 18

1. How do I differentiate between permutations and combinations in mathematics?
Ans. In permutations, the order of arrangement matters, while in combinations, the order does not matter. Permutations are used when the ordering of objects is important, while combinations are used when the ordering does not matter.
2. What is the formula for calculating permutations?
Ans. The formula for calculating permutations is P(n, r) = n! / (n - r)!, where n is the total number of items and r is the number of items being chosen.
